What does RSF stand for?
RSF stands for "Ranbaxy Science Foundation"
How to abbreviate "Ranbaxy Science Foundation"?
"Ranbaxy Science Foundation" can be abbreviated as RSF
What is the meaning of RSF abbreviation?
The meaning of RSF abbreviation is "Ranbaxy Science Foundation"
What does RSF mean?
RSF as abbreviation means "Ranbaxy Science Foundation"